Basketball Recap: Summertown Eagles vs. Wayne County Wildcats
If Summertown was riding high fresh off their 88-45 takedown of Perry County last Monday, their most recent game may have dampened their spirits a bit. The Summertown Eagles took a 63-56 hit to the loss column at the hands of the Wayne County Wildcats on Friday. The Eagles were not able to make up for their defeat to the Wildcats from their previous meeting back in January.

Despite the loss, Summertown still got an impressive performance from Kurt Burleson, who dropped a double-double on 25 points and 13 boards. That's the most points Burleson has posted since back in December of 2023. Lleyton Sherman was another key player, putting up 13 points along with six boards and four steals.
Cayman Camfield was his usual excellent self, going 9 of 18 on his way to 23 points and five assists for Wayne County. That makes it three consecutive games in which Camfield has scored at least a third of Wayne County's points. The team also got some help courtesy of Sayler Skelton, who went 7 of 11 on his way to 14 points.
Summertown's loss dropped their record down to 4-3. As for Wayne County, they now have a winning record of 3-2.
Summertown didn't take long to hit the court again: they've already played their next matchup, a 77-35 win against Central Magnet on the 9th. As for Wayne County, a feisty cat fight will be fought when the Wayne County Wildcats challenge the Lewis County Panthers at 7:00 p.m. on Tuesday. Lewis County will roll in looking for their fifth straight victory, something Wayne County surely won't give up without a fight.
